Beijing has slapped 84% duties on US goods in retaliation for Trumps 104% levies on Chinese products
China announced on Wednesday that it will raise tariffs on US goods to 84%, up from the previous 34%, amid a deepening trade war between the world's two largest economies that analysts warn could spark a global recession.
Beijing's move came a day after US President Donald Trump declared a sweeping 104% tariff on all Chinese imports - far higher than the 34% hike he had initially proposed last week. On April 2, Trump imposed a baseline 10% tariff on all imports and introduced "reciprocal" duties ranging from 11% to 50% on roughly 200 countries he accused of maintaining unfair trade practices.
While most US trade partners threatened retaliation but moved to negotiate, China swiftly responded with its own levies, prompting Trump to escalate further.
The growing standoff has fueled fears of a global trade war and economic downturn. Financial markets have already taken a hit, with major indexes across the US, Europe, and Asia suffering declines for four consecutive days.
